SALMON IN THE CLASSROOM
|
The 'Salmon in the Classroom' project was pioneered in Scotland by the Galloway Fisheries Trust and one of their Biologists, Jackie Graham, is a former pupil of Aberchirder Primary School. The project has been rolled out to schools throughout Scotland and Robin Vasey of the River Deveron District Salmon Fishery Board has introduced Foggie Primary School pupils to the work of breeding salmon. In brief, after illustrated talks about the life of a salmon and the environment they require to survive, pupils are provided with a hatchery tank and around 100 salmon eggs which are close to hatching. The pupils will have to look after the eggs, remove any which die and ensure the water is kept at the correct temperature and away from light. A short time after the fish have hatched, pupils will release them back into the same river where the parent fish were caught and the hen fish stripped of her eggs. Later the pupils will revisit the river and catch the fish they released and see how they have grown. A detailed explanation of the 'Salmon in the Classroom' project can be seen here. |

On 24th April this year, Primary 7 pupils from Aberchirder released their salmon back into the Arkland Burn, a tributary of the River Deveron, under the supervision of Robin Vasey. The number of fish hatched this year was a resounding success compared to last year's attempt which was disappointing. |

SPONSOR-A-BOOK
|
Aberchirder Primary School Parent Support Group recently launched a
Sponsor-A-Book project. Due to temperature differences and the
resulting condensation in the library, a large part of the library
collection became damp and mouldy and these books had to be
discarded. |
|
|
Since then, the library walls have been lined and the shelves put back. The school is now looking for funding to replace the lost collection of books. Through the Sponsor-A-Book project, parents and others will be able to pledge an amount to buy books or decide to sponsor a specific book from the “wish list” compiled by the teachers and pupils. The Parents Support Group are asking for help to raise enough funds to fill this library to capacity and make it a proper place to enrich the young minds in Foggie.
